Four-legged chicken bought from supermarket scares consumer

If a chicken grows two extra limbs, do you still dare to eat it?
March 18, a citizen from Changsha City, surnamed Tian, was scared to find that a frozen chicken she bought from a supermarket had four legs when she was cleaning it to prepare for dinner.
Tian told reporters that it was the first time in her life seeing a four-legged chicken, and would throw it away with no hesitation.

However, a professor from Central South University of Forestry & Technology, reached by the reporters, said that this kind of chicken generally has no harm to human’s health and is edible, though it may be discomforting to people’s sense organs.
The professor explained, it is a deformed chicken whose embryo, during development, might have been affected by different kinds of factors, like radioactivity in the living environment or the high metal level in feed. This birth defect usually has the extra limb shrunken or deformed too.
Responding to the explanation, Tian said she still felt gross, even though it was confirmed edible. She hoped that the supermarket can trace the source of such a chicken.
